Lock screen and security

Options
Change the settings for securing the device and the SIM or USIM card.
On the Settings screen, tap Lock screen and security.
The available options may vary depending on the screen lock method selected.
• S creen lock type: Change the screen lock method.
• I nfo and app shortcuts: Change settings for the items displayed on the locked screen.
• N otifications on lock screen: Set whether or not to show notification content on the
locked screen and select which notifications to display.
• S ecure lock settings: Change screen lock settings for the selected lock method.
• F ingerprints: Register your fingerprint to the device to secure the device or sign in to
your Samsung account. Refer to
• S amsung Pass: Verify your identity easily and securely via your biometric data. Refer to
Samsung Pass
for more information.
• F ind My Mobile: Activate or deactivate the Find My Mobile feature. Access the Find My
Mobile website (findmymobile.samsung.com) to track and control your lost or stolen
device.
• U nknown sources: Set the device to allow the installation of apps from unknown
sources.
• P rivate mode: Activate private mode to prevent others from accessing your personal
content. Refer to
• S ecure startup: Protect your device by setting it to require a screen unlock code when
turning on the device. You must enter the unlock code to start the device and receive
messages and notifications.
• E ncrypt SD card: Set the device to encrypt files on a memory card.
If you reset your device to the factory defaults with this setting enabled, the device
will not be able to read your encrypted files. Disable this setting before resetting the
device.
• O ther security settings: Configure additional security settings.
